《Java核心技术》是一本广受Java开发者欢迎的经典教材,由Cay S. Horstmann和Gary Cornell共同撰写。这本书以其深入浅出的讲解、实用的示例和全面的技术覆盖而闻名。它不仅适合初学者作为入门教材,也适合有经验的开发者作为参考书籍。下面,我们将对《Java核心技术》的内容进行简要介绍。
第一部分:基础知识
这部分主要介绍了Java编程的基础知识,包括数据类型、运算符、控制流程等。此外,还涉及了数组和字符串的处理方法,以及Java的基本输入输出操作。
第二部分:面向对象编程
Java是一种面向对象的编程语言,因此这部分内容至关重要。它详细介绍了类和对象的概念,包括类的封装、继承和多态性。同时,还探讨了接口、内部类以及异常处理等高级特性。
第三部分:深入Java API
在这一部分,读者将学习到Java标准库中的一些核心API,如集合框架、输入输出流、多线程编程、网络编程等。这些API是Java开发者日常工作中不可或缺的工具。
第四部分:高级特性
随着Java语言的不断发展,新的特性和API也在不断增加。这部分内容涵盖了泛型、注解、反射等高级特性,以及Java平台模块系统等较新的功能。
第五部分:图形用户界面
Java的Swing和JavaFX是构建图形用户界面的强大工具。这部分内容教授读者如何使用这些工具来创建交互式的应用程序。
第六部分:案例研究
最后,书中通过一系列案例研究,将前面学到的知识应用到实际的编程实践中。这些案例研究不仅帮助读者巩固所学知识,还能提供解决实际问题的灵感。
《Java核心技术》的目录结构清晰,内容组织合理,每一章节都配有丰富的示例和练习题,帮助读者更好地理解和掌握Java编程。随着Java技术的不断进步,这本书也在不断更新,以适应最新的技术发展。无论是作为学习Java的教材,还是作为工作中的参考手册,《Java核心技术》都是一个不错的选择。
版权声明:本页面内容旨在传播知识,为用户自行发布,若有侵权等问题请及时与本网联系,我们将第一时间处理。E-mail:284563525@qq.com